下伏软弱层反倾边坡的动力响应物理模型试验研究
Experimental Study on Dynamic Response Physical Model of Counter-tilt Slope of Underlying Soft Stratum

Abstract
Based on the Prototype of Guantan landslide,the physical model of counter-tilt slope of underlying soft stratum is designed and fabricated to conduct simulation test so as to study its dynamic response rules and the similar design,test scheme design and simulation test results analysis of physical model test are illustrated in detail.Finally,the dynamic response rules of the physical model are obtained through comparing the relationship between the acceleration peak value and acceleration amplification factor of the measuring points in two loading modes.关键词
